So, the recipe:

Grate the boiled egg on a coarse grater.

Grate the processed cheese on a fine grater.

Recently I started adding hard cheese to the processed cheese – to my taste, this makes the snack even tastier. Choose your favorite cheese and grate it on a fine grater.

Mix all the ingredients in a bowl, add chopped garlic and mayonnaise.

I usually don’t add salt, but it depends on your preference. If you want to add some spice, add ground black pepper.
